  4. Impact of Scenarios Requiring Retest • Scenario 11 – EDR Deployment • SPP Analysis: • Electric Industry Registry (EIR): 1 MP’s registry was not in-line with SPP commercial model. This did not allow the MP to submit the dynamic schedule to the market. • ICCP Model: Control mode and resource MW were “garbage” quality or not modeled in SPP’s data. SPP forced quality to “good.” This allowed set-point to function as intended with good quality feedback. • Retest: pending R1.7x and testing of ICCP in 1.7 environment • MP Impact to Parallel Operations: Small • There are only a few currently modeled EDR’s and most will be deactivated in a future model • Once testing is complete, SPP will schedule the EDR test with the one remaining EDR that will be modeled in SPP • This does not have a significant impact to the SPP Integrated Marketplace as a whole, only the single modeled EDR. Impact of Scenarios Requiring Retest • Scenario 5.1 – DA Capacity Shortage • SPP Analysis : Scenario was largely successful but a few issues caused the overall scenario to receive a “Failed” status • SPP expected LMPs/MCPs to reflect scarcity pricing; in actuality, the ramp rate penalty factor was incorrect resulting in MECs > $10,000 • Block loaded resources where EcoMax=EcoMin, but EmerMax > EcoMax are not being released into emergency ranges • Block loaded Resources with EcoMax=EcoMin=0 but EmerMax <> 0 are not being committed. • Retest: pending R1.7x • MP Impact to Parallel Operations: Small • DA Capacity Shortage is an emergency type scenario that will very rarely occur • It is not expected that this scenario will occur organically during Parallel Operations and needs significant data overrides to create.   26. 28b RTBM Outage Scenario Description • The RTBM cases execute every 5 minutes to determine the Dispatch set-points and Cleared Reserves on each Resource using a Security Constrained Economic Dispatch. • SPP has process in place for different failure scenarios of RTBM Cases • RTBM executing but unable to achieve a valid solution within a 5-minute dispatch interval or Operator does not approve a case for a 5-minute interval or RTBM cases fail for less than 6 intervals • RTBM executing but unable to achieve a valid solution within a 5-minute dispatch interval or Operator does not approve a case for a 5-minute interval or RTBM cases fail for more than 6 intervals *Oct 14, 2:00 – 3:00P CPT: SPP will simulate an RTBM outage • 2:15P CPT: Jeremy Reddig of SPP will email the Market Trials Liaisons. • 3:00P CPT: RTBM will start working again. Jeremy Reddig will email MT Liaisons. Daniel Baker

  27. 28b RTBM Outage Expected Result RTBM Cases Not Executing or Loss of Market System for <6 Intervals • SPP simulates failure of RTBM case execution • MP does not receive Dispatch Instructions or Cleared Reserves for its Resource via XML for the intervals • Resources still receive set-points from ICCP on a 4-second basis Daniel Baker

  28. 28b RTBM Outage Expected Result - continued RTBM Cases Not Executing for 6 Intervals • SPP simulates failure of RTBM case execution • MP does not receive Dispatch Instructions or Cleared Reserves for its Resource for the intervals and continues to follow ICCP set-point instructions sent by SPP • SPP switches to Dispatch Target Adjustment functionality in RTGEN • RTGEN will begin deploying the system in a load following manner: • Total required Dispatch Target adjustment: • System Generation Req – [last RTBM solution’s Resource Dispatch Targets (for Resources available for the load following Dispatch Target adjustment) + current output (for Resources not available for the adjustment)] • Available for load following Dispatch Target Adjustment: Resources with Effective Control Mode 1 or 2, good unit MW telemetry, not outaged by active CR event, not a VER / AC EDR • Last RTBM Dispatch Target EDRs must be non-zero to be available for Dispatch Target adjustment Daniel Baker

  29. 28b RTBM Outage Expected Result - continued RTBM Cases Not Executing for 6 Intervals • RTGEN will begin deploying the system in a load following manner: • Basepoint adjustment for a Resource is limited by Econ Max - Cleared up Reserves in the up direction and Econ Min + Cleared Reg Down in the down direction, except where the resource is permissively blocked • Participation factors for each resource based on its available room in the direction of the system’s Total required Dispatch Target adjustment. Resource’s resulting Dispatch Target adjustments will be added to the previous RTBM Dispatch Target to obtain the total Dispatch Target for the Resource. • SPP operators will make manual Dispatch Target adjustments in RTGEN • Total Dispatch Target and Dispatch Target Adjustment sent to Resource owner via ICCP • Total Dispatch Target added to the current contingency reserve deployment and regulation deployment components to determine the set-point for each resource Daniel Baker
